Handy Games - Aces of the Luftwaffe 2
SE Versions




"Decision Day has come! The Royal Air Force and the US Air Force set out to liberate France from the German invaders! Yet, there are dangers looming ahead that are much greater than expected. The Germans have fully devoted themselves to mythology and are excavating powerful artefacts in order to gain the upper hand in the war! When the mightiest one of these relics is found, forsaken souls awaken to new life. Darkness spreads across the land and the most dreadful warriors of the skies return from afterlife. It's up to you to confront them, to stop them and to defeat them once again! The Aces of the Luftwaffe are back and their army ascends from the shadows!"

Features:

- Sequel to the action-packed Shooter-Adventure
- Epic storyline with a movie-like presentation
- More action and even more explosions
- 30 challenging levels, from Omaha Beach to the Ardennes
- Old and new flight manoeuvres help you to survive the war
- Free movement on the screen
- Dangerous enemies on the ground and in the sky
- Potent power-ups for maximum control
- Mighty artefacts enable powerful special abilities
- Level-up system with selectable upgrades
- 3 difficulty settings: Rookie, Ace, Legend
- 3 different game modes: Campaign, Air Battle, Dog Fight
- Exclusive soundtrack for an immersive experience
